Playing Back an SMF

Note that the first step you need to perform in the procedure
below depends on whether you are playing back from Flash
memory, a SmartMedia card, or a floppy diskette (WK-3700
only).
PREPARATION
• SmartMedia Card
• Insert the SmartMedia card that contains the data you
want to play into the keyboard's card slot.
• Floppy Diskette (WK-3700 Only)
• Insert the floppy diskette that contains the data you
want to play into the keyboard's floppy disk drive.
IMPORTANT!
• Never remove the SmartMedia card from the card slot
or turn off the keyboard while card data is being accessed
by a save, read, or delete operation. Doing so can corrupt
the data on the SmartMedia card or even damage the
card slot.
• Before ejecting a diskette, always check to make sure
that the access lamp is not lit or flashing. A lit or flashing
access lamp means that the keyboard is performing a
data read or write operation. Ejecting a diskette while it
is being accessed can cause its data to become
corrupted.

To play back an SMF
1
What you should do first depends on whether you
are playing back from Flash memory, a memory
card, or a floppy diskette.
Flash Memory
2
-1
Use the SMF PLAYER button to display the
"Internal" indicator in the text area of the screen.
• This causes the "SMF PLAYER" indicator to appear
on the display.
I n t e r n a l
• After pressing the SMF PLAYER button, you can
use the [ ] and [ ] CURSOR buttons to select the
external storage media.
SmartMedia Card
2
-2
Insert the SmartMedia card that contains the file
you want to play into the keyboard's card slot.
Use the SMF PLAYER button to display the "Card"
indicator in the text area of the screen.
• This causes the "SMF PLAYER" indicator to appear
on the display.
• After pressing the SMF PLAYER button, you can
use the [ ] and [ ] CURSOR buttons to select the
external storage media.
Floppy Diskette (WK-3700 only)
2
-3
Insert the floppy diskette that contains the file
you want to play into the keyboard's floppy disk
drive. Use the SMF PLAYER button to display the
"Disk" indicator in the text area of the screen.
• This causes the "SMF PLAYER" indicator to appear
on the display.
• After pressing the SMF PLAYER button, you can
use the [ ] and [ ] CURSOR buttons to select the
external storage media.
